Reports are coming in of more explosions. A powerful explosion rocked the southern Iranian port city of Bandar Abbas earlier today. The blast occurred in an eight-story building, with parts of the lower floors severely damaged and windows throughout the building shattered. Hormozgans Crisis Management Organisation, noting that investigations into the cause of the Bandar Abbas incident are ongoing, said that following the explosion in a residential complex, 14 people were injured and, tragically, a 4-year-old girl lost her life. Some unofficial sources have claimed that Alireza Tangsiri, commander of the IRGC Navy, was the target of the incident. Tasnim News Agency, which is affiliated with the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ps, has denied these rumours as "completely false". Meanwhile, Israel denied any involvement, according to the Jerusalem Post. Some domestic sources have attributed the incident to a gas leak, while local reports state that the building was not equipped with gas piping. A cup of coffee for depression treatment has better results than microdosing
Health & Wellness4h ago

A cup of coffee for depression treatment has better results than microdosing

Synthesizing information from multiple news sources, a recent Australian biopharma study by MindBio Therapeutics challenges the widely reported benefits of microdosing LSD for depression, finding that a placebo outperformed the psychedelic in treating major depressive disorder over an eight-week trial. This contradicts earlier anecdotal reports that touted microdosing as a solution for increased focus, energy, and mood enhancement.
